When bottles are first loaded in the wine room, the cooling unit will run continuously
(even up to a week) until the temperature inside the cellar falls below the Minimum
Set Point.
Depending on the load, the cooling unit can cool 35°F below the ambient
temperature in the space outside the condenser coils. In other words, when the
ambient temperature in the space outside the condenser coils is 95°F, the cooling
unit can't cool to 60°F inside the cellar.
Hot weather conditions, insufficient ventilation and/or dirty condenser coils can all
cause the cooling unit to run continuously. To reduce cycle times,
1.
Clean the condenser coils
2.
Check the ambient temperature in the space outside the condenser coils while
the cooling unit is running, making sure that the difference between this
temperature and the Minimum Set Point is no more than 25°F.
3.
Increase the supply of cool air to the space outside the condenser coils, using a
fan or an exhaust system to remove heat from the space.
4.
Raise the Minimum Set Point on the cooling unit
5.
Make sure that the “Quick Chill” and “Energy Saver” features are not enabled
The cooling unit is dripping inside the cabinet and/or the cabinet is having problems
with condensation.
The cooling unit does not generate water. If the cooling unit is dripping, or the
cabinet is having excess condensation, it is because the cooling unit is running too
much and/or the cabinet does not have an airtight seal from the ambient
environment.
To eliminate dripping and condensation, do the following:
1.
Raise the Minimum Set Point of the cooling unit to 58 degrees.
2.
Make sure the cellar has good seals, especially at the door(s), and repair any
leaks immediately.
3.
If your wine cabinet is less than half full, build the thermal mass to reduce the
cycle time of the cooling unit. If you don't have enough wine, use soda cans,
water bottles, etc.
4. If condensation occurs, wipe it away frequently to limit damage to the structure
of the wine room.
